首页
/ ggpomological 项目教程

ggpomological 项目教程

2024-09-01 01:12:03作者:郜逊炳

1. 项目的目录结构及介绍

ggpomological 项目的目录结构如下:

ggpomological/
├── DESCRIPTION
├── NAMESPACE
├── README.md
├── R/
│   ├── colors.R
│   ├── fonts.R
│   ├── theme.R
│   └── utils.R
├── data/
├── inst/
│   ├── css/
│   └── fonts/
├── man/
├── tests/
└── vignettes/

目录介绍:

  • DESCRIPTION: 项目的描述文件,包含项目的基本信息和依赖。
  • NAMESPACE: 定义了项目的命名空间和导出的函数。
  • README.md: 项目的介绍文档,包含项目的基本使用方法和示例。
  • R/: 包含项目的所有 R 代码文件。
    • colors.R: 定义颜色相关的函数和变量。
    • fonts.R: 定义字体相关的函数和变量。
    • theme.R: 定义主题相关的函数和变量。
    • utils.R: 包含一些辅助函数。
  • data/: 包含项目使用的数据文件。
  • inst/: 包含项目的安装文件。
    • css/: 包含项目的 CSS 文件。
    • fonts/: 包含项目的字体文件。
  • man/: 包含项目的帮助文档。
  • tests/: 包含项目的测试代码。
  • vignettes/: 包含项目的长文档和示例。

2. 项目的启动文件介绍

ggpomological 项目的启动文件是 R/theme.R,该文件定义了项目的主要功能和主题。

主要函数:

  • theme_pomological(): 设置绘图主题,代表水彩画的纸张和样式,包含纸张颜色的背景。
  • theme_pomological_plain(): 与 theme_pomological() 相同,但背景是透明的(或白色)。
  • theme_pomological_fancy(): 包含纸张颜色的背景,并默认使用手写体字体(Homemade Apple)。

3. 项目的配置文件介绍

ggpomological 项目的配置文件是 DESCRIPTION,该文件包含了项目的基本信息和依赖。

主要内容:

  • Package: 项目名称。
  • Title: 项目标题。
  • Version: 项目版本。
  • Authors@R: 项目作者信息。
  • Description: 项目描述。
  • License: 项目许可证。
  • Imports: 项目依赖的其他包。

通过这些配置文件和启动文件,用户可以了解项目的基本结构和使用方法,从而更好地使用和贡献该项目。

登录后查看全文
热门项目推荐